New beta version is available, with the following change log:

1. "U" attack mode implemented which offers steeper compressor attack and release stages, for more instant reaction.

2. It is now possible to disable side-chaining completely in hosts which do not fully support VST 2.3 functionality (4 channel input support).

ok, ive solved the mystery.
i may sound a bit annoying with all my msg's, but this little info may help someone out there, so i'll share my solution.

in the end, i found that running I.Scribe, made my voxengo demos get Access Violation errors just by moving yer mouse over the GUI.
so, by simply turning i.scribe off, everything works like a charm.
